| #include "config.h" |
| #include "WeakHeap.h" |
| |
| #include "Heap.h" |
| |
| namespace JSC { |
| |
| WeakHeap::~WeakHeap() |
| { |
| WeakBlock* next = 0; |
| for (WeakBlock* block = static_cast<WeakBlock*>(m_blocks.head()); block; block = next) { |
| next = static_cast<WeakBlock*>(block->next()); |
| WeakBlock::destroy(block); |
| } |
| m_blocks.clear(); |
| } |
| |
| void WeakHeap::finalizeAll() |
| { |
| for (WeakBlock* block = static_cast<WeakBlock*>(m_blocks.head()); block; block = static_cast<WeakBlock*>(block->next())) |
| block->finalizeAll(); |
| } |
| |
| void WeakHeap::visitLiveWeakImpls(HeapRootVisitor& visitor) |
| { |
| for (WeakBlock* block = static_cast<WeakBlock*>(m_blocks.head()); block; block = static_cast<WeakBlock*>(block->next())) |
| block->visitLiveWeakImpls(visitor); |
| } |
| |
| void WeakHeap::visitDeadWeakImpls(HeapRootVisitor& visitor) |
| { |
| for (WeakBlock* block = static_cast<WeakBlock*>(m_blocks.head()); block; block = static_cast<WeakBlock*>(block->next())) |
| block->visitDeadWeakImpls(visitor); |
| } |
| |
| void WeakHeap::sweep() |
| { |
| WeakBlock* next; |
| for (WeakBlock* block = static_cast<WeakBlock*>(m_blocks.head()); block; block = next) { |
| next = static_cast<WeakBlock*>(block->next()); |
| |
| // If a block is completely empty, a new sweep won't have any effect. |
| if (!block->sweepResult().isNull() && block->sweepResult().blockIsFree) |
| continue; |
| |
| block->takeSweepResult(); // Force a new sweep by discarding the last sweep. |
| block->sweep(); |
| } |
| } |
| |
| void WeakHeap::resetAllocator() |
| { |
| m_allocator = 0; |
| m_nextAllocator = static_cast<WeakBlock*>(m_blocks.head()); |
| } |
| |
| WeakBlock::FreeCell* WeakHeap::findAllocator() |
| { |
| if (WeakBlock::FreeCell* allocator = tryFindAllocator()) |
| return allocator; |
| |
| m_heap->addToWaterMark(WeakBlock::blockSize); |
| |
| // addToWaterMark() may cause a GC, so try again. |
| if (WeakBlock::FreeCell* allocator = tryFindAllocator()) |
| return allocator; |
| |
| return addAllocator(); |
| } |
| |
| WeakBlock::FreeCell* WeakHeap::tryFindAllocator() |
| { |
| while (m_nextAllocator) { |
| WeakBlock* block = m_nextAllocator; |
| m_nextAllocator = static_cast<WeakBlock*>(m_nextAllocator->next()); |
| |
| block->sweep(); |
| WeakBlock::SweepResult sweepResult = block->takeSweepResult(); |
| if (sweepResult.freeList) |
| return sweepResult.freeList; |
| } |
| |
| return 0; |
| } |
| |
| WeakBlock::FreeCell* WeakHeap::addAllocator() |
| { |
| WeakBlock* block = WeakBlock::create(); |
| m_blocks.append(block); |
| WeakBlock::SweepResult sweepResult = block->takeSweepResult(); |
| ASSERT(!sweepResult.isNull() && sweepResult.freeList); |
| return sweepResult.freeList; |
| } |
| |
| void WeakHeap::removeAllocator(WeakBlock* block) |
| { |
| m_blocks.remove(block); |
| WeakBlock::destroy(block); |
| } |
| |
| } // namespace JSC |
